Special thanks to one of our special archery club parents for setting this up. These are her words: NBHS and Middle School are now NASP or National Archery Schools Program certified! Last Tuesday I was fortunate to participate in the all day safety and certification class taught by the ODFW coordinator Miranda Leek. She is a former Olympian archer (2012 games) and a great teacher. Both schools were given $3200 worth of equipment each! There are 12 bows, a bow rack, targets, archery curtain and tools box with extra supplies. There is a state NASP and federal NASP shooting competition and the hope is that NBHS will be hosting a tournament this year. So far NASP has been accepted by over 80 schools and youth groups. The goal is to get youth 4-18 involved in shooting sports. I am so excited to see the team and schools get into the program. I am trying to get more local schools to participate. Want to know more?
